Hawaiian Guava
Psidium guajava

Attractive small to medium, spreading, evergreen fruit tree. A light mottled trunk, faintly fragrant white flowers and masses of large aromatic fruit make this an appealing garden addition. Autumn ripening, the fruit are large, light yellow and fragrant with sweet pink flesh and are high in vitamin C.

Will tolerate many soil conditions and climates, but for best results, plant in full sun in rich, moist free-draining soil and mulch well. Does not like salty soil and is frost sensitive. Drought tolerant but fruits best when watered well from flowering to harvest.

The fruit is delicious eaten fresh or juiced or made into a jam.
